    Commentary on CAESARS ENTERTAINMENT, INC. Performance

    Over the five-year period, Caesars Entertainment’s revenue shows a strong recovery and growth trajectory, with total revenue increasing from US$3.47 billion in 2020 to a peak of US$11.53 billion in 2023 before a slight dip to US$11.25 billion in 2024. Notably, the transition from 2020 to 2021 saw a dramatic revenue jump of over 175%, accompanied by a turnaround in gross profit—from a loss of US$437 million in 2020 to a profit of US$1,460 million in 2021—which carried through to operating income. These substantial shifts suggest that the company was able to overcome significant challenges, likely related to suppressed demand or operational disruptions, and rapidly capitalize on a market rebound. However, despite these improvements, the net income performance remains volatile: from a substantial loss of US$1.76 billion in 2020, the company reduced its losses in the following years before achieving a net profit of US$786 million in 2023, only to descend back into a loss of US$278 million in 2024. This fluctuation in net income, set against generally robust revenue and operating metrics over the period, indicates uneven profitability performance despite operational gains. The considerable year-over-year swings—particularly the initial turnarounds and the >20% changes in revenue and margin metrics—may be attributed to evolving market conditions and the impact of strategic operational adjustments. Overall, while operational metrics such as gross profit and operating income show clear recovery and growth trends, the inconsistency in net income suggests that Caesars Entertainment continues to face challenges in translating its operational improvements into sustainable bottom-line profitability. This underscores the importance of continued focus on margin management and cost controls to ensure long-term financial health in an industry recovering from volatility.
